Red Flags
Shooting Cracks, Whumpfing/Collapsing, Drifting Snow / Windloading
Observation Details
120-140cm total snow depth measured at provided aspect and elevation. F down to 120cm, 4F down to 100cm where 3cm rain crust present. In some areas, new snow above 1/9 rain crust @ 100cm was stratified into various density wind slabs. Graupel observed on snow and in snowpack where wind activity was present.
Interface between new snow and the rain crust from 1/9ish was a concern. CT12 @ 100cm. ECTP13 Q2 @ 100cm on rain crust. The group surmises that with incoming cold temperatures this interface will remain a hazard in some areas.
Drainages observed to have open flowing water up to 4000’.
